Farmyard with Man and Cattle

Farmyard with Man and Cattle by Constant Troyon

Medium

Black chalk, heightened with touches of white chalk, on blue laid paper with pink and blue fibers

Dimensions

19.7 × 24 cm (7 13/16 × 9 1/2 in.)

Classification

chalk

Department

Prints and Drawings

Museum

Art Institute of Chicago

Accession Number

49989

About the Artist

Constant Troyon · 18101865

After training to become a porcelain painter at Sèvres, Troyon became interested in 17th century Dutch landscape painting, particularly the work of Jacob van Ruisdael, and subsequently became a member of the Barbizon School.
